Saints' Mt. Rushmore
 
If you haven't seen it yet PFT is doing this thing where they create a "Mount Rushmore" for each of the NFL teams. That's four people that represent the team's history. From what I can tell not limited to players, it could be a coach, GM , etc. They've asked for Cowboys and Redskins so far.

Wondered if we could get anything close to a consensus. My four would probably be:

Drew Brees
Sean Payton
Deuce McAllister
Rickey Jackson

It's a tough exercise. I strongly feel you can't possibly leave off either Payton or Brees. One of the Dome Patrol pretty much has to be represented. The final spot for me came down to Deuce, Joe Horn or Morten Andersen. You could make a case for a few more too.

Yes, Benson threatened to move the Saints, but the key here is: he didn't no matter what the circumstances were behind the decision. It could've just been a businessman using his assets to get himself a better deal.

You have to remember that Benson originally bought the Saints in '85 when it was strongly rumored that the other parties interested in buying the Saints were planning on moving the franchise to Jacksonville.
